Before we embark on this color journey, consider factors like the size of your kitchen, the lighting, your personal taste, and the resale value of your home. Lighter colors can make small spaces feel larger, while dark shades add warmth and drama. Now, let's explore two main topics: timeless colors and on-trend hues.

Timeless Colors
Timeless colors are always in style and can withstand the test of time. They offer a great return on investment if you're considering a home sale in the future.

One such timeless color is white. A crisp, clean white cabinet can create a bright, airy feel, perfect for small kitchens. It's a versatile choice that pairs well with almost any countertop or backsplash.

Earth Tones

Earth tones like greens, blues, and browns are nature-inspired and evoke a sense of calm. They are timeless and can add a touch of warmth to your kitchen.
A soft green can bring the outdoors in, while a deep blue adds a pop of color without feeling overpowering. For a more grounded look, consider a rich umber or chocolate brown.
On-Trend Hues

On-trend colors can add a unique touch to your kitchen, helping it stand out from the crowd. However, keep in mind that these colors may have a shorter lifespan in the design world.
One trending color is navy blue. It's a bold, sophisticated choice that pairs well with gold hardware and white countertops. For a more playful look, consider a pale pink or millennial purple. These pastel shades can add a touch of whimsy to your kitchen.








Dark and Dramatic
Dark colors are making a comeback, adding depth and richness to kitchens. They create a moody, dramatic atmosphere that's perfect for a statement space.
A deep charcoal gray or slate blue can add dimension to your cabinets. For a more unexpected look, consider a mustard yellow or burnt orange. These bold hues can add a pop of color to an otherwise neutral kitchen.

When choosing a color for your kitchen cabinets, don't be afraid to test out different shades and hues. Paint samples on posters boards and move them around your kitchen at different times of day to see how the light affects the color.
